Valhalla hadn't done well against West Hills recently (they were 0-3 in their previous three matchups), but they didn't let the past get in their way on Tuesday. The Norsemen came out on top against the Wolf Pack by a score of 3-1. For the Norsemen, this counts as revenge for the 3-2 victory the Wolf Pack walked away with the last time they faced one another back in March of 2024.
Eric Dempsey paced Valhalla's offense, picking up 11 kills. Dempsey got some help from Gno Casanova and his 30 assists. Casanova also made an impact serving: he shared the team lead in aces with Michael Alkhurie, racking up three apiece.
Valhalla has been performing well recently as they've won three of their last four contests. That's provided a nice bump to their 7-9 record this season. As for West Hills, with the defeat, they broke their four-game winning streak and moved their record to 10-7.
